Output 33b20f536656146cf0e8a7f40286a26d30fc505b4d23bcdee530ed4fb9a05c29:0

value
10828050
script pubkey
OP_0 OP_PUSHBYTES_20 bb23bb611e5a7cbe6169a9525d8783811022b28e
address
bc1qhv3mkcg7tf7tuctf49f9mpursygz9v5w744pns
transaction
33b20f536656146cf0e8a7f40286a26d30fc505b4d23bcdee530ed4fb9a05c29